Session Description:
One challenge teachers face in educating the “whole child” is integrating rigorous academic instruction with systematic attention to social, emotional, and ethical growth. This session explores how to foster all dimensions of students’ development and make instruction truly engaging in the process. By discussing classroom video, participants will explore how literacy skills (i.e., reading comprehension strategies, writing skills) can be inextricably linked to students’ intra- and interpersonal competencies and their commitments to core ethical values.
